Josh Reynolds (back) doubtful for Detroit's Week 9 matchup
Detroit Lions wide receiver Josh Reynolds (back) is listed as doubtful for Week 9's contest against the Green Bay Packers.
Reynolds is unlikely to suit up for Detroit's divisional contest after consecutive missed practices with a back ailment. Expect Kalif Raymond to see more snaps against a Packers' team allowing ninth (24.6) in FanDuel points allowed per game to wideouts if Reynolds is out.
Raymond's current projection includes 2.5 receptions for 36.9 yards on 4.1 targets.
